                     By the Gour & Grall of Mary Land.

                    These are to giue notice to all the Inhabts of this County, &

                  unto all others whom it may concerne, tht I haue adiorned this

                  prnt Court, untill the 5th of ffeb. next reinforceing all writts,

                  warrts or other processes returnable this Court, wth all references

                  & orders made to this Court, untill the 5th of ffeb. And all

                  Jurors & others warned uppon summons, bownd to attend this

                  Court are to take notice hereof, & giue their attendance att

                  the Court to be held att St Maries on the 5th of ffeb as afore.

                  Gyuen att St Maries this 8th Jan. 1648. Tho: Greene.

            

                    A true Inuentory of the goods of Willm Smithfeild deceased

                  & appraysed by the oaths of three sufficient men. Viz Jno

                  Grimsditch, Jno Shirtliffe & Rich: Neuett Wth the prices in Tob.

                  in manner following.

                  Impr An old blankett                    010

                  It. one pillow & blankett               020

                  3 hinges, & one haspe, one shott bag, one neck-cloath,

                     an old hatt                          030

                  one old chest                           030

                  his share in 3 wedges                   015

                  one frying pan                          020

                  one Tin-pan                             005

                  2 old hoes & one old Axe                010

                  5 Spoones                               010

                  6 old Spoones                           oo6

                  5 barrells & halfe of Corne             275

                  His Crop of Tab, as it is hanging in the howse    850

            

            

                  1341.

                                   Bills

                    A Bill of 220 l The Debr being we know not where

            

                  Accts

                    An acct uppon Henry Brookes of Appamatucks 70 l Tob. &

                  1bb Corne, or a Boate of 15 foote by the Keele.

            

                                   Signed

                                                John Grimsditch

                                                John Shirtliffe

                                               Rich: Neuett
